Lightning Teams to the Finals!
Congratulations and good luck to the U11 Rep, U13 LL1 and U15 teams as they head into the finals of the playoffs. 

The U11 Rep play Shelburne in the finals for Region 5 Tier 3 Championships. Game time 7:00 pm in Meaford on Tuesday March 21. Come on out and cheer them on!  

U13 LL1 will play a series with Collingwood U13 LL3 for the Division D Championship of the GBTLL.

U15 will play a series with Coldwater for the Division A Championship of the GBTLL. 

Good Luck to the teams! Go Lightning Go!
